Research Your Destination Thoroughly

Before embarking on your solo journey, it’s crucial to conduct thorough research on your chosen destination. Familiarize yourself with local customs, laws, and cultural norms to avoid misunderstandings. Understanding the geography and transport systems can also enhance your experience. Additionally, researching popular neighborhoods, reviews of accommodations, and local dining options will help you plan effectively, ensuring your trip aligns with your interests and safety requirements.

Stay in Safe Accommodations

Choosing the right place to stay is vital for solo travelers. Opt for reputable hotels or hostels with good reviews that highlight safety and cleanliness. Consider accommodations with 24/7 security and a welcoming atmosphere to make new friends. Additionally, ensure that your lodging location is conveniently situated to public transport or major attractions, allowing you to navigate the area comfortably without feeling isolated.

Share Your Itinerary

It’s a good practice to share your travel itinerary with a trusted friend or family member. This way, someone knows your whereabouts and can help you in case of an emergency. Include details like accommodation addresses, planned activities, and transportation methods. Regular check-ins can also provide added assurance and make your loved ones feel connected during your travels.

Trust Your Instincts

When traveling alone, trusting your instincts is essential. If a situation feels uncomfortable or unsafe, don’t hesitate to remove yourself from it. Whether it involves declining an invitation or leaving a crowded area, your gut feelings are valuable guides. This vigilance will empower you to act confidently while exploring new environments, significantly enhancing your overall safety.

Pack Light and Smart

Packing efficiently is crucial for solo travelers. Aim to bring versatile clothing that can be mixed and matched for various occasions. Limit your luggage to essentials, keeping it manageable so you can move freely. Incorporating safety items like a personal alarm, a money belt, or RFID-blocking bags can also help secure your belongings and give you peace of mind while on the go.

Embrace Local Transportation

Utilizing local transportation can deepen your solo travel experience. Familiarize yourself with public transit options, such as buses or trains, which offer a glimpse into everyday life at your destination. Not only is using public transport budget-friendly, but it also provides opportunities to interact with locals. However, always prioritize safety by avoiding poorly lit areas late at night and staying alert during your travels.

Stay Connected

Maintaining communication with friends and family during your solo travels is important. Utilize technology to keep in touch, whether through messaging apps, social media, or video calls. Having your phone handy can also assist with navigation and bookings. Consider purchasing a local SIM card or an international data plan to ensure reliable connectivity, which enhances both safety and reassurance.
